S 5121 New York Senate · 2025 Regular Session

Relates to affidavits of the lawful immigration status of certain students; repealer

This bill (S 5121) removes a requirement for certain students without lawful immigration status to submit an affidavit confirming they have applied to legalize their status or will do so when eligible. It directly affects undocumented students enrolled in New York State educational institutions. The bill repeals specific sections of the Education Law (including parts of Sections 6206, 661, 6301, and 6455) that previously mandated this affidavit. The change eliminates this administrative step for affected students without altering other tuition or fee policies.
